Several factors can affect the rental cost of a pipe groover, including the equipment's age, brand, and additional features. Seasonal demand and the duration of the rental period also play significant roles in pricing.
When renting a pipe groover, be aware of potential hidden fees such as delivery and pick-up charges, which may be flat or mileage-based. Fuel surcharges, damage waivers, and cleaning fees for equipment returned with concrete or mud can also add to the total cost. Late-return penalties and overtime charges should be considered as well.
